This is the first ever digital census not only of Pakistan but also of south Asia.


Islamabad: The country's seventh and first ever digital population and housing census begins across the country today (Wednesday).
One hundred and twenty one thousand field enumerators will carry out the field operation of survey.
The process will be completed by April 1. The data collected will be released by 30th of next month which will then be approved by the Council of Common Interests (CCI).
The evidence-based authentic data as per international standards will be used for delimitation of constituencies in the next general elections as well as for public policy planning.
The census teams will be monitored by geo-mapping and geo-tagging data of Pakistan Space and Upper Atmosphere Research Commission (SUPARCO) and administration officials of respective province, division, district and tehsil.
